What they do

An Inventory Control Manager manages inventory systems and warehousing. Works with supply chain managers to plan and maintain inventory at optimal levels and resolves issues and discrepancies related to inventory. Supervises warehouse employees and manages warehouse scheduling.

Primary Duties and Responsibilities:
Perform counts and ensure all inventory is accounted for and reported according to company policy Investigate and correct discrepancies in reported quantities and locations of all inventories Responsible for the supervision of all inventory processes, staff performance and development, root cause analysis, and reporting for their assigned team Manage cycle counts of product inventories regularly Supervise Physical inventory for clients Responsible for counter & coordinator training, audits, and feedback Provide Coordinator Support and be the first point of contact for coordinator's concerns/issues Lead Projects Assign work/cases, track & manage on-time completion of cases, approvals, and monitor case closures to ensure accuracy Send case discrepancy escalations to operations o Manage the completion of daily reports & complete feedback logs for inventory control and Operations Lead others in safe work practices Notify client services when damaged/defective products are discovered Coordinate and align with various departments during an inventory process Train other employees in inventory management Expected to coordinate with peers and across multiple departments for additional resources, information, and equipment when needed Establish trusted relationships with operations to ensure quality service to the clients
